Crested Bent-wing vs Greater Chinese Mole
Bucculatrix cristatella compared with Euroscaptor grandis
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Crested Bent-wing | Greater Chinese Mole |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Soricomorpha (Soricomorpha) |
| Family | Bucculatricidae | Talpidae |
| Genus | Bucculatrix | Euroscaptor |
| Species | Bucculatrix cristatella | Euroscaptor grandis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Crested Bent-wing and Greater Chinese Mole share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
